The Science Behind Mental Imagery

Mental imagery refers to the process of creating perceptual experiences in the mind without direct sensory input. Neuroscientists have discovered that the brain areas activated during mental visualization often overlap with those used in actual perception. For instance, visualizing an object or scene engages the occipital lobe, which processes visual information, alongside regions responsible for memory and attention. This neural overlap explains why vividly imagined experiences can sometimes feel almost real, blurring the line between memory and imagination.

Applications of Evoking Lifelike Images

Evoking detailed mental images is more than a creative exercise; it has practical applications in education, sports, therapy, and professional development. Visualization techniques leverage the mind’s capacity to simulate experiences, often improving performance and cognitive outcomes.

Education and Learning

Students who engage in visualization can enhance comprehension and retention. By mentally picturing complex concepts or historical events, learners create a richer and more memorable understanding. For example, visualizing a molecular structure in chemistry or a historical battlefield can improve both recall and conceptual grasp.

Sports and Performance

Athletes often use mental imagery to rehearse skills and strategies. By visualizing perfect execution, athletes can strengthen neural pathways associated with motor skills, increasing the likelihood of successful physical performance. This mental practice is particularly effective when combined with physical training.

Therapeutic Uses

In psychology, guided imagery is used to reduce stress, manage pain, and treat anxiety. Patients are encouraged to visualize calming scenes or positive outcomes, which can elicit real physiological responses such as decreased heart rate and muscle relaxation. This demonstrates how mental images can influence emotional and bodily states.

Challenges in Evoking Lifelike Images

Despite its benefits, evoking lifelike mental images can be challenging. Some individuals experience limited imagery abilities, known as aphantasia, where mental visualization is significantly reduced or absent. Others may struggle with maintaining focus or controlling the clarity and detail of images. Regular practice, sensory engagement, and mindful techniques can help overcome these challenges.
